Ice cream and frozen desserts is expected to record a retail volume decline and lower retail value growth in 2020 compared to the end of the review period, reflecting both the impact of the COVID-19 pandemic and the ongoing trend towards healthier eating. Slower growth is expected across all major categories, notably impulse ice cream, with frozen desserts, ice cream desserts and multi-pack water ice cream among the categories expected to record negative retail value growth in 2020.
